The Wari False Head with Purple Spondylus eyes is a fascinating artifact that offers a glimpse into the past. It is believed to have been created between 500 and 1000 A.D. and is a testament to the advanced craftsmanship of the Wari people. The use of wood planks, incised bone teeth, and Purple Spondylus shells for the pupils makes it a unique and rare piece that is highly sought after by collectors and enthusiasts alike.
